What is a Hob?
A hob, typically described as a stove top, is a necessary kitchen area device utilized for cooking food. They come in numerous types, including gas, electrical, induction, and ceramic, each with its distinct features and advantages. Kinds of Hobs
The range of hobs on the market can be overwhelming. Below is a table summarizing the primary types of hobs and their attributes:
| Type | Description | Pros | Cons |
|---|---|---|---|
| Gas Hobs | Operate utilizing natural gas or lp. | Instant heat, accurate temperature level control | Requires gas line; less energy-efficient |
| Electric Hobs | Usage electrical power to create heat. | Easy to clean, more steady cooking surface | Slower heating; can be less energy-efficient |
| Induction Hobs | Usage electromagnetic fields to heat pots and pans directly. | Quick heating, energy-efficient | Needs suitable cookware; greater cost |
| Ceramic Hobs | Include a smooth ceramic surface with glowing heat. | Sleek style, easy to clean | Slow to heat; can be harmed by heavy cookware |
Secret Features to Consider
When contemplating a hob purchase, there are a number of key features to think about:
- Size: The size of the hob should match your cooking requirements and kitchen space. Typical sizes include 30 cm, 60 cm, and 90 cm.
- Variety of Burners: Depending on household size and cooking practices, think about how numerous burners are essential. A lot of hobs come with 2 to 6 burners.
- Control Type: Options include manual dials, touch controls, or clever technology for remote operation.
- Security Features: Look for kid locks, automatic shut-off, and flame failure gadgets, particularly in gas hobs.
- Energy Efficiency: Consider how energy-efficient the hob is, which can cause savings on energy bills gradually.

Regularly Asked Questions (FAQs)
1. What is the very best type of hob for a small kitchen area?
- For little kitchens, an induction hob might be the finest choice due to its compact size, fast cooking abilities, and energy efficiency.
2. Are induction hobs safe for children?
- Yes, induction hobs are typically considered much safer for homes with kids because the surface remains cool to the touch, and lots of models include security functions like lock settings.
3. How do I clean my hob effectively?
- For gas hobs, eliminate grates and clean them independently. For induction and ceramic hobs, ensure they are cool and use a soft fabric with a moderate cleaning service. Avoid abrasive products to avoid scratching.
4. Do I require special cookware for induction hobs?
- Yes, induction hobs require ferrous (magnetic) pots and pans. Examine for a "cookware compatible" symbol on the bottom. Stainless steel and cast iron are typically safe choices.
5. What should I think about before switching from gas to induction?
- Consider installation feasibility considering that induction requires electrical wiring. Furthermore, assess your cookware compatibility and be gotten ready for a learning curve with brand-new cooking practices.
